This paper reports new data on qocha ponds from the Rio PucaraeAzángaro interfluvial zone, northern Lake Titicaca Basin, Peru. Qocha are a little known form of Andean agriculture that developed around 800e500 B.C. and remain in use today. Prior estimates suggested that in the study area, there were more than 25,000 qocha. While most Andean sunken beds are excavated to reach groundwater, qocha are rain- fed ponds. Remote imagery, including freely available satellite images viewed in Google Earth_ and historic aerial photographs, was used to identify anomalies in a 25,000 km2 macroregion encompassing 13 river valleys along the Peruvian coast. These anomalies, located atop hills and mountains, were hypothesized prehispanic fortifications. A sample of remotely identified anomalies was ground truthed in the Huaura and Fortaleza Valleys on the Central Coast of Perú. 140 positive anomalies were documented and assessed using a simple defensibility index. This paper will focus on how Geographical Information Systems (GIS) have been applied in Landscape Archaeology from the late 1980s to the present. GIS, a tool for organising and analysing spatial information, has exploded in popularity, but we still lack a systematic overview of how it has contributed to archaeological theory, specifically Landscape Archaeology. This paper will examine whether and how GIS has advanced archaeological theory through a historical review of its application in archaeology.
